1. History of White Tea in China

As early as the Tang Dynasty (AD 618-907), "White Tea" was recorded in Lu Yu's Cha Jing. However, some scholars believe that white tea appeared in the Shennong period more than 4700 years ago. A paper published by an agricultural professor shows that white tea appeared earlier than green tea.

Around 1064 AD (Song Dynasty), the production of white tea was extremely rare and precious. Only the emperor can drink it.

The processing technology of white tea was formally formed around 1796. According to Fujian tea history records, due to the depression of black tea market at that time, resulting in a large backlog of black tea, local tea farmers began to produce white tea and export.

From then on, white tea has become a kind of formal tea, and the basic processing technology of white tea has been used ever since. In addition, the famous white tea Bai Miaoyin Zhen was invented at that time.

In 1922, Fujian Province also produced other new varieties of white tea, which were shipped to Hong Kong for sale at more than twice the price of ordinary black tea and green tea.

In the 20th century, white tea was exported to Europe as high-end tea. When making black tea, British aristocrats put a few slices of white tea in it, which shows that it is precious. In 2009, the gift tea for the British prince's wedding was Fuding White Tea.

Also in 2009, when archaeologists were excavating the tomb, they found more than 30 excellent white tea buds in a copper pot. These teas have a history of more than a thousand years.

two。 Characteristics of Chinese White Tea

The production of white tea is characterized by not destroying the activity of enzymes, nor promoting oxidation, so as to maintain the freshness of the tea.

There are only two steps to make white tea:

Withering: place the picked fresh tea in a room with weak sunlight or good ventilation and light transmission to make it wither naturally.

Drying / baking: dry slowly over low heat.

The most important feature of white tea is that the finished tea is covered with a layer of white fluff, which grows on the surface of tea tree buds. These white hairs are called Bai Hao. The more fluff of white tea, the higher the quality of white tea.

The color of tea is usually bright, clear, orange or apricot. The shape and taste of tea depend on the type of tea.

4. How to make Chinese white tea

Tea set: porcelain cup or glass.

The ratio of tea to water: 1:20-30. 5 grams of white tea requires 100-150ml of water.

The temperature of the water is 100℃.
